Transaction 2507e6c041c0e2489b3f059e5d7e6cd3c83cb488ef6c692d0bd144f6e5a85fb6
1 Input
2 Outputs
- 2507e6c041c0e2489b3f059e5d7e6cd3c83cb488ef6c692d0bd144f6e5a85fb6:0
- 2507e6c041c0e2489b3f059e5d7e6cd3c83cb488ef6c692d0bd144f6e5a85fb6:1
value 1449123113
address 1FoBCacF2eE1Whdn2DAbi16YWyqctnwTw9
value 20440000
address 3D4US7MURX3EU1gjy4ttRaZSXVLJak6p7M